news 2026/6/15 19:37:27

Excel驱动智能知识图谱构建终极指南:从零到一的完整实践

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
Excel驱动智能知识图谱构建终极指南:从零到一的完整实践

Excel驱动智能知识图谱构建终极指南:从零到一的完整实践

【免费下载链接】SmartKGThis project accepts excel files as input which contains the description of a Knowledge Graph (Vertexes and Edges) and convert it into an in-memory Graph Store. This project implements APIs to search/filter/get nodes and relations from the in-memory Knowledge Graph. This project also provides a dialog management framework and enable a chatbot based on its knowledge graph.项目地址: https://gitcode.com/gh_mirrors/smar/SmartKG

还在为复杂的数据关系而头疼吗?企业知识分散在各个角落,科研数据难以形成体系,教学资源缺乏有效组织……这些痛点都可以通过智能知识图谱轻松解决。SmartKG作为微软开源的知识图谱构建框架,让你无需编写代码,只需填写Excel表格就能构建专业的可视化知识网络。

为什么选择SmartKG构建知识图谱?

传统知识图谱构建需要专业的技术团队和复杂的开发流程,而SmartKG彻底改变了这一现状。通过Excel驱动的简易操作,任何人都能在几分钟内完成从数据到知识网络的转换。

核心优势对比:

  • 零代码操作:告别复杂的编程环境,专注于数据本身
  • 标准化模板:内置完善的Excel模板,确保数据格式规范
  • 智能可视化:自动生成交互式图谱,支持拖拽和筛选
  • 多场景适配:从企业知识库到教育科研,全面覆盖应用需求

三步上手:你的第一个知识图谱实践

第一步:获取标准模板文件

在项目目录中找到标准Excel模板:Resources/Excel/template/SmartKG_KGDesc_Template.xlsx。这个模板包含两个关键工作表,分别用于定义实体和关系。

实体表填写要点:

  • 实体ID:每个节点的唯一标识符
  • 实体名称:在图谱中显示的核心标签
  • 实体类型:用于分类和颜色区分的关键字段
  • 属性信息:丰富节点内涵的详细描述

关系表填写技巧:

  • 起始实体:关系的来源节点ID
  • 目标实体:关系的目标节点ID
  • 关系类型:清晰定义关联性质,如"包含"、"影响"、"属于"等

第二步:数据上传与自动转换

通过SmartKG的上传界面,选择填写完成的Excel文件。系统会自动进行数据校验和格式转换,整个过程通常在几秒钟内完成。

第三步:探索与交互

导入成功后,你将获得一个完整的交互式知识图谱,可以:

  • 自由拖拽节点调整布局
  • 点击查看实体详细信息
  • 使用搜索功能快速定位
  • 按类型筛选特定关系网络

实战案例:多样化应用场景深度解析

企业知识管理升级

利用SmartKG构建企业专属知识库,将分散的业务知识、产品信息、客户关系整合为清晰的网络结构。通过实体类型分类,不同部门的知识点一目了然。

教育领域知识体系构建

项目中提供的物理知识图谱示例(Resources/Data/Archieved_DataStore/Physics/)展示了如何将课程知识点转化为结构化的教学资源。

科研数据可视化分析

COVID-19领域知识图谱(Resources/Data/Archieved_DataStore/COVID19/)为科研工作者提供了数据关联分析的有效工具。

部署方案:选择最适合你的启动方式

Docker一键部署(推荐新手)

git clone https://gitcode.com/gh_mirrors/smar/SmartKG cd SmartKG/dockers/smartkg_services docker-compose up -d

本地环境配置

如需本地部署,需要准备以下环境组件:

  • .NET Core 2.1运行时环境
  • Node.js(建议14.15.4版本)
  • Python 3.8+环境支持

服务访问入口

部署完成后,通过以下地址访问系统功能:

  • 主操作界面:http://localhost:8080
  • 数据上传页面:http://localhost:8080/upload
  • API接口文档:http://localhost:5000/swagger/index.html

高级功能:解锁专业级应用能力

自定义实体颜色配置

通过修改配置文件SmartKGLocalBase/config/PreDefinedVertexColor.tsv,可以为不同类型的实体分配专属颜色,让知识图谱的视觉效果更加专业。

智能问答集成配置

SmartKG支持与大型语言模型集成,实现自然语言问答功能。相关配置位于PySmartKG/data/dialog_prompt.txt,系统会根据知识图谱内容生成智能回复。

多存储方案灵活选择

系统提供文件存储和MongoDB存储两种方案,满足不同规模应用的需求。配置文件路径为dockers/smartkg_services/smartkg/local_config/,用户可以根据实际需求选择合适的存储方式。

最佳实践:数据准备与优化技巧

数据规范化建议

  • 保持实体ID的唯一性和一致性
  • 关系定义要语义明确、逻辑清晰
  • 合理设置实体类型便于视觉区分

性能优化策略

  • 大规模知识图谱建议使用MongoDB存储方案
  • 实体属性信息避免过度冗长
  • 充分利用筛选功能聚焦核心关系网络

SmartKG为知识管理提供了革命性的解决方案,让复杂的知识关系变得直观易懂。无论你是企业管理者、教育工作者还是研究人员,这个工具都能帮你将散乱的数据转化为有价值的认知资产。立即开始你的智能知识图谱构建之旅,体验数据驱动决策的全新工作方式!

【免费下载链接】SmartKGThis project accepts excel files as input which contains the description of a Knowledge Graph (Vertexes and Edges) and convert it into an in-memory Graph Store. This project implements APIs to search/filter/get nodes and relations from the in-memory Knowledge Graph. This project also provides a dialog management framework and enable a chatbot based on its knowledge graph.项目地址: https://gitcode.com/gh_mirrors/smar/SmartKG

创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/6/15 18:41:46

FSMN VAD做语音分割?配合ASR实现完整转录流程设计

FSMN VAD做语音分割?配合ASR实现完整转录流程设计 1. 引言:为什么需要语音活动检测? 你有没有遇到过这种情况:一段30分钟的会议录音,真正说话的时间可能只有15分钟,其余全是静音、翻纸声、空调噪音。如果…

作者头像 李华
网站建设 2026/6/15 15:58:08

UE5点云渲染技术革命:从稀疏数据到逼真场景的华丽转身

UE5点云渲染技术革命:从稀疏数据到逼真场景的华丽转身 【免费下载链接】XV3DGS-UEPlugin 项目地址: https://gitcode.com/gh_mirrors/xv/XV3DGS-UEPlugin 在实时3D渲染的竞技场上,高斯泼溅技术正以前所未有的速度重新定义着场景重建的标准。当传…

作者头像 李华
网站建设 2026/6/15 15:36:29

Z-Image-Turbo为何打不开7860端口?网络配置问题排查教程

Z-Image-Turbo为何打不开7860端口?网络配置问题排查教程 1. 问题背景与使用场景 你是不是也遇到过这种情况:满怀期待地启动了Z-Image-Turbo WebUI,终端显示“启动服务器: 0.0.0.0:7860”,但浏览器却打不开 http://localhost:786…

作者头像 李华
网站建设 2026/6/15 12:36:21

手把手教你部署VibeVoice:JupyterLab一键启动全流程

手把手教你部署VibeVoice:JupyterLab一键启动全流程 1. 引言:为什么你需要关注VibeVoice? 你有没有遇到过这样的场景?想为一段剧本生成多人对话音频,却发现现有的语音合成工具要么只能单人朗读,要么说到一…

作者头像 李华
网站建设 2026/6/15 14:36:36

打造数字海洋:ASV波浪仿真系统深度解析

打造数字海洋:ASV波浪仿真系统深度解析 【免费下载链接】asv_wave_sim This package contains plugins that support the simulation of waves and surface vessels in Gazebo. 项目地址: https://gitcode.com/gh_mirrors/as/asv_wave_sim 在无人船舶技术快速…

作者头像 李华
网站建设 2026/6/15 4:52:52

3步搞定B站下载:BiliTools跨平台工具箱深度体验

3步搞定B站下载:BiliTools跨平台工具箱深度体验 【免费下载链接】BiliTools A cross-platform bilibili toolbox. 跨平台哔哩哔哩工具箱,支持视频、音乐、番剧、课程下载……持续更新 项目地址: https://gitcode.com/GitHub_Trending/bilit/BiliTools …

作者头像 李华